European Jews rally for missing Israeli teens

THE HAGUE, Netherlands (JTA) — Dozens of young rabbis serving in Europe gathered at an Amsterdam Holocaust monument to protest the abduction of three Israeli youths.
The demonstrators, members of the Young Rabbis Forum of the Rabbinical Centre of Europe, gathered on Wednesday at the Hollandsche Schouwburg, a former theater turned commemoration site. The Nazis used the site as a central dispatch point for sending Jews to death camps shortly after Germany’s invasion of the Netherlands in 1940.
Roger van Oordt, executive director of the Netherlands-based organization Christians for Israel, also attended.
The rabbis carried a large banner reading “#Bring Back Our Boys” and a Dutch translation of the sign, a reference to Gil-ad Shaar, 16; Naftali Frenkel, 16; and Eyal Yifrach, 19, who were last seen on June 12 at a hitchhiking post near Gush Etzion, a Jewish settlement bloc in the West Bank. The three are presumed to have been abducted by Palestinian terrorists.
